The estate
Founded in 1720 by cooper Edme Champy, Champy remains Burgundy’s oldest négociant house. Recently acquired by the Advini group, the house has been led by Dimitri Bazas since 2014, supported by José Ramalho, cellar master since 1982. A historic pioneer, Champy now stands out for its biodynamic commitment, with 50% of the vineyard organic-certified. Its 15th-century cellars house a kilometer of underground galleries.
The vineyard
The Echézeaux appellation covers 34.8 hectares spread between the villages of Vosne-Romanée and Flagey-Echézeaux, in the Côte de Nuits. Classified as a Grand Cru, this vineyard lies at an altitude between 230 and 300 meters. The soils form a complex mosaic of gravel, red silts and marl, offering Pinot Noir ideal conditions to express all its finesse and elegance.
The vintage
The 2011 vintage in Burgundy was marked by contrasting weather conditions, requiring special attention in the vineyards to achieve grapes at optimal ripeness.
